Hi Brad, If you are a player, you can't do it. Control of the graphics on the board is the province of the game's GM. You can send the GM the token image you want to use and they can set it up for you. This is assuming you mean the token image. If you mean the image as seen in the player area, that is the same as the image you use elsewhere on Roll20. It is not unique to each game (though it would be nice, like how you can set the in-game name. If you are the GM and are trying to change the image of a token, that's a matter of uploading new token art and assigning it toe be represented by a given character, getting all the settings as you want them and then saving it to the sheet as the default token as the final step. If none of these is answering the question properly, give us some more detail and I'm sure we can give you a hand. If you are vaulting a character in from a game you have made, you can change it there and then vault in a new copy, assuming the game has vault privileges turned on.

keithcurtis said: This is assuming you mean the token image. If you mean the image as seen in the player area, that is the same as the image you use elsewhere on Roll20. It is not unique to each game (though it would be nice, like how you can set the in-game name. You can do this, but it's limited...if you change the "Speaking As" drop down (under the chat window) to your character, it'll use the Token (or Profile Pic) for your in-game avatar. Notice the "As" shows "Haldir (Finderski)" - that's my Display Name for the game. But If I change As to my character, I get this:
